El Correo Gallego reports on a new €3.3m project to create a Heritage Information System for Santiago by 2010, including digital simulations of how the city looked at various times in its history. This will involve gathering data from historical records and from physical surveys of the interior of the 2,600 historic buildings in the city centre; "we hope that proprietors will co-operate". Once completed for Santiago, the plan is to do the same for other cities. The article says this is a world first for Santiago!
Can't see anything in the report about whether this will be available in specific places only or publicly available on the web.
